Transaction 39a763ca9190e7c838ae8ebe01c50bc561b3f79b5b88ad100010e714d2d06a21

4 Input
2 Outputs
  • 39a763ca9190e7c838ae8ebe01c50bc561b3f79b5b88ad100010e714d2d06a21:0
  • value  192470
    address  1MYeXeJquRSGxPdriFbETVqqcZrkgFMK29
  • 39a763ca9190e7c838ae8ebe01c50bc561b3f79b5b88ad100010e714d2d06a21:1
  • value  1021148
    address  35vbWh3mvx7zu6iVsRXP6S8LYvmkVYMvaA